Description
This book has been designed as the basic text for the undergraduate students of
Electrical & Electronics Engineering. It provides a thorough understanding of the basic
principles and techniques of the power system analysis as well as their applications to
real-world problems.
B. Subramanyam is Director, Nalanda Group of Institutions, Sattenapali (M) Guntur,
Andhra Pradesh. He obtained his Ph.D (1977) from National Institute of Technology,
Warangal, Andhra Pradesh. With more than 34 years of teaching and research
experience, he has guided many Ph.D and M. Tech. students. He has many awards to his
credit including the Best Teacher Award (2003) by the Government of Andhra Pradesh.
B. Venkata Prasanth, Professor and Head, Electrical & Electronics Engineering
Department, Narayana Engineering College, Gudur, obtained his Ph.D in Electrical
Engineering from JNT University, Hyderabad.
He has been involved with teaching and guiding students in the areas of circuits and
systems, power system operation and control, modern and digital control systems,
electrical machine modelling, computer methods in power systems, etc. He has also
contributed more than ten papers in the international as well as national journals of high
repute.
